01/15/2010 - Vero Beach Spring Training & Competition - 2010 Garlets improved his 60-yard dash quite a bit, got it down from 7.84 to 7.50. At the plate, he made regular contact and did a good job of staying on top of the ball to produce ground ball contact. In addition, he showed some feel for running the bases - a good skill to posses with his improving speed. Can work to stay more solid with his front foot through contact, tended to over rotate his front side which let his front shoulder and hip pull out early. In addition, work to improve the load of his hands will help generate more bat speed. Defensively, showed potential with improving speed. Can work to improve his reads and routes to the ball, and needs to work on keeping his elbow up to help improve backspin and carry on throws from the outfield. Overall, a young player with plenty of time to develop his skills and to mature physically.
